Biology with Virtual Lab Online
In this comprehensive course, students investigate the chemistry of living things: the cell, genetics, evolution, the structure and function of living things, and ecology. The program consists of in-depth online lessons, including extensive animations, collaborative explorations, virtual laboratories, and hands-on laboratory experiments students can conduct at home.
